Letter from W. B. Yeats, Riversdale, Willbrook, Rathfarnham, Dulbin, to Olivia Shakespear, 34 Abingdon Court, Kensington, London W. 8., England,

[1936 Aug. 26].
Bibliographic Details
Main Creator: Yeats, W. B. (William Butler), 1865-1939
Contributors: Shakespear, Olivia
Summary:Writes about the production of his play 'Deirdre' at the Abbey Theatre and a complaint made by the stage manager about Jean Forbes-Robertson who played the title role.
In collection: Correspondence between W. B. Yeats and Olivia Shakespear, 1894-1936
Format: Manuscript
Language:English
Subjects:
Notes:Autograph letter signed. Date inscribed in ink on verso of envelope. Address on envelope crossed out and replaced with "Nutcombe Height Hotel / Hindhead / Surrey"

Wade, Allan. The Letters of W. B. Yeats (The Macmillian Company, New York), 1955, p. 860.

Physical description: 1 item (2 pages & envelope).
